According to Classic Cleaners, rugs age differently depending on their construction, material, and exposure to wear. Some require only a deep professional reset, while others may have sustained irreversible damage. Before discarding an old rug, the company recommends evaluating a few key factors.

How to Know If a Rug Can Be Revived with Professional Cleaning

Classic Cleaners stresses that not every old rug is a lost cause. Many pieces that appear dull, dirty, or stained simply need a deep clean to regain their original beauty. Certain fibers, weaving techniques, and signs of wear are indicators of whether a rug can be restored.

Natural Fibers Respond Best

Rugs made from natural fibers such as wool, cotton, or silk often hold up remarkably well over time. These fibers respond positively to gentle professional washing and are known for retaining both color and texture even after years of use.

Hand-Knotted or Hand-Woven Construction

Construction quality can outweigh age. Hand-knotted and hand-woven rugs, which reveal slight inconsistencies or visible knots on the underside, are built to last for decades or longer. These rugs, Classic Cleaners explains, are usually worth the cleaning investment.

Superficial vs. Structural Damage

Surface-level issues such as stains, odors, or dullness are frequently treatable with professional cleaning methods. Techniques like steam cleaning or environmentally friendly enzyme-based treatments can restore a rug’s freshness. However, the company notes that if the backing or weave is intact, the chances of successful restoration are much higher.

Sentimental or Antique Value

Classic Cleaners also points out that rugs with personal or historical significance are often worth cleaning regardless of condition. Whether a family heirloom, a special gift, or an antique from overseas, these rugs hold value that cleaning can help preserve for generations.

Quick Tip from Classic Cleaners: Expensive rugs or hand-made imports made from natural fibers are typically strong candidates for professional cleaning.

Signs a Rug May Be Beyond Saving

Despite advanced cleaning methods, some rugs may be past the point of restoration. Classic Cleaners advises homeowners to look for several clear signs before deciding to invest in cleaning.

Backing or Weaving Breakdown

If the rug’s foundation is deteriorating—whether it is crumbling, flaking, or falling apart—the structure cannot withstand cleaning. Machine-made rugs may peel, while hand-knotted rugs can lose essential threads.

Severe Water or Mold Damage

Rugs with deep-set water damage may harbor mold or mildew. If a musty odor lingers even after attempts at surface cleaning or if dark patches are visible on the underside, the rug may no longer be safe to keep indoors.

Cleaning Cost Exceeds Value

When a rug is inexpensive and synthetic, the cost of professional cleaning may outweigh replacement. Classic Cleaners encourages consumers to weigh cleaning estimates against the rug’s original value before making a decision.

Irreversible Stains and Fiber Damage

Certain stains, such as long-standing pet urine, can permanently weaken fibers. If fibers are fraying, stiff, or discolored, even the most thorough cleaning may not restore the rug’s integrity.

Quick Tip from Classic Cleaners: A professional inspection is the best way to know if a rug is a good candidate for cleaning. Reliable cleaners will provide honest feedback before beginning the process.

Questions Every Rug Owner Should Ask a Professional Cleaner

Before handing over an area rug to any cleaning service, Classic Cleaners advises customers to screen providers carefully. Not every company is equipped to handle delicate or antique rugs, and improper techniques could cause more harm than good.

Specialization Matters

Homeowners should confirm whether a cleaner specializes in Oriental, wool, or silk rugs. Rugs in these categories require specialized expertise and a controlled cleaning environment.

Cleaning Methods and Transparency

Classic Cleaners emphasizes the importance of asking about cleaning methods. Options such as steam cleaning, dry cleaning, submersion washing, or low-moisture cleaning should be explained in detail by any reputable service provider.

Odor and Allergen Removal

A thorough rug cleaning should address not only appearance but also health concerns. Homeowners with children, pets, or allergies should ask if services include environmentally friendly solutions for removing odors, allergens, and bacteria.

Pickup and Delivery Services

Since large rugs are cumbersome, many reputable companies—including Classic Cleaners—offer pickup and delivery for added convenience.

Repair and Restoration Options

In addition to cleaning, some rugs may benefit from minor repairs. Asking about services such as edge repair, fringe restoration, or color correction ensures rugs remain in good condition for years to come.
